    Alleged 33.8bn Fraud: Mamman’s Lawyer Fails to Produce Witness in Court

    The trial of the former Minister of Power, Saleh Mamman before Justice James Omotosho of the Federal High Court, sitting in Maitama, Abuja could not continue on Monday, February 23, 2026 due to the inability of the defence team to produce its witness in court.

    At  Monday’s proceedings, the defence counsel, Femi Atteh, SAN informed the court that he was unable to subpoena its witness because the witness was unavailable in the office. He therefore sought additional time to enable him to subpoena the witness.

    Justice Omotosho adjourned the matter till February 26, 2026 for the defendant to open his defence.

    Mamman is being prosecuted by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ission, EFCC on a 12-count charge, bordering on conspiracy to commit money laundering to the tune of N33,804,830,503.73 (Thirty-three Billion, Eight Hundred and Four Million, Eight Hundred and Thirty Thousand, Five Hundred and Three Naira, Seventy-three Kobo).
